用ADC连续采集11路模拟信号,并由DMA传输到内存。
ADC配置为扫描并且连续转换模式,ADC的时钟配置为12MHZ。
在每次转换结束后,由DMA循环将转换的数据传输到内存中。
ADC可以连续采集N次求平均值。
最后通过串口传输出最后转换的结果。
2025/7/24 19:02:19 20KB STM32 ADC 转换
1
:模块化设计并制作一种通过传感器探测栅格化地图的智能扫地机器人,采用混合路径规划算法确立机器人的运动轨迹。
在机械上设计了分离式吸尘结构,通过不同结构的吸尘口来清理不同体积大小的垃圾,提高清扫效果。
在传感器上采用了精度较高的激光测距和精度较低超声波测距传感相互配合,完成对清扫环境的感知和运动路径的规划,提高清洁效率。
硬件采用STM32微处理器,根据既定算法驱动机器人按照规划路径移动。
软件上以传感器、电机的底层驱动为基础,运算和数据处理为核心,根据混合路径规划方法完成智能扫地机器人智能清扫和拖地的功能,达到实时避障、覆盖率高、重复率低、耗时少又节能的指标。
扫地模块和拖地模块独立设计,方便更换,解决了市面上前扫后拖扫地机器人清洁效果不佳的问题。
2025/7/24 15:40:45 369KB sweeping rob
1
包括STM32最小系统板封装库,STM32F103RCT6最小系统板原理图,STM32F103RCT6中文数据手册
2025/7/24 13:50:25 1.7MB STM32
1
STM32+FreeRtos+Lwip程序基于ENC28J60,程序测试通过,添加UDP测试。
2025/7/24 6:04:05 18.83MB STM32 FreeRtos Lwip ENC28J60
1
免积分下载,提供stm32产生SPWM波的例程,以及电路图参考。
原文链接:https://blog.csdn.net/smart_99/article/details/104126615
2025/7/23 6:45:33 394KB SPWM 逆变器 例程 电路
1
STM32程序。
多串口。
DMA方式。
C代码
2025/7/21 14:34:01 1.28MB STM32
1
使用stm32单片机,实现步进电机S型曲线加减速,力矩可调,通过更改加减速矩阵可调速,tmc2660、262通用。
2025/7/20 2:36:29 2.87MB stm32  tmc2660  tmc262 加减速曲线
1
本源码包采用的是STM32F103C8T6,可以替换为你想要的STM32其他芯片,移植请参考我的博客文档http://blog.csdn.net/cumtwys/article/details/7178096
2025/7/19 15:13:36 1.88MB STM32 UCOSII 源码
1
本文档仅仅对stm32和LD3320的开发的一些细节进行说明,具体代码并不在本文档
2025/7/19 11:41:56 433KB LD3320 stm32 语音识别
1
STM32+ESP8266实现物联网控制,基于OneNet云IoT物联网平台。
有超级详细备注,几乎每行代码都有备注,方便大家学习。
IDE为KEIL5
2025/7/15 5:40:18 4.36MB STM32 OneNet 物联网平台 ESP826
1
共 1000 条记录 首页 上一页 下一页 尾页
在日常工作中,钉钉打卡成了我生活中不可或缺的一部分。然而,有时候这个看似简单的任务却给我带来了不少烦恼。 每天早晚,我总是得牢记打开钉钉应用,点击"工作台",再找到"考勤打卡"进行签到。有时候因为工作忙碌,会忘记打卡,导致考勤异常,影响当月的工作评价。而且,由于我使用的是苹果手机,有时候系统更新后,钉钉的某些功能会出现异常,使得打卡变得更加麻烦。 另外,我的家人使用的是安卓手机,他们也经常抱怨钉钉打卡的繁琐。尤其是对于那些不太熟悉手机操作的长辈来说,每次打卡都是一次挑战。他们总是担心自己会操作失误,导致打卡失败。 为了解决这些烦恼,我开始思考是否可以通过编写一个全自动化脚本来实现钉钉打卡。经过一段时间的摸索和学习,我终于成功编写出了一个适用于苹果和安卓系统的钉钉打卡脚本。
2024-04-09 15:03 15KB 钉钉 钉钉打卡